A second guide device spaced apart from the first transverse to the pull-out direction is a guide bar fastened to the support structure for the pull-out screed, which engages in a torque support fastened to the outer base screed cheek. The torque arm absorbs torsional moments of the extending screed around the first guide device. The base section of the first guide device is fastened in the outer base screed cheek and in an inner base screed cheek integrated near the longitudinal center of the base screed. To support the extending screed on the inside, the sliding guide engages around the base section such that it can move between the inside of the two base screed cheeks. The sliding guide is connected to the support structure of the extending screed and even protrudes beyond the end face facing the center screed longitudinal center. The drive of the extending screed is a hydraulic cylinder, which is supported on the inner basic screed cheek and engages on the outer extending screed cheek. Due to the wall thicknesses of the basic screed cheeks, the inner basic screed cheek positioned at a distance from the central screed longitudinal center and the thickness of the sliding guide, the available extension stroke is shorter than half the basic screed length. Since the transport width prescribed by the authorities must not be exceeded when the extending screeds are retracted, the usable extension stroke means that the screed's transport width cannot be completely doubled.

A second guide device is formed by a guide bar arranged on the rear side of the support structure and a torque arm attached to the outer base screed and acting on the guide bar. On the inside, the support structure of the extending screed is supported with a sliding guide, which uses the base section of the telescopic tube arrangement as a further guide device and can be moved back and forth between the base screed cheeks. Since the usable travel stroke is shorter than half the basic screed or transport width, the basic width cannot be completely doubled when the extending screeds are extended.

In the case of a screed according to DE-A-198 27 902, the sliding guide can be adjusted on an additional sliding guide and with it through the outer basic screed cheek.

To solve this problem, it is known to provide the smoothing plate of the extending screed with protrusions protruding over the end face thereof, which produce the overlap in the extended position. So that the extending screeds can still be retracted far enough, these projections on the smoothing plates of both extending screeds are offset from one another in the working direction, so that they engage in the manner of a toothing in the fully retracted position of the extending screeds.

In this regard, it is also important to maintain the proven stable inner support of the extending screed as with the screed concepts mentioned at the beginning with a limited extension stroke.

Despite the large, possible extension stroke, however, the support structure and thus the extending screed remains stably supported on the inside within the basic screed. Since the sliding guide remains far enough behind the extending screed when the extending screed is extended, the extending screed can be extended further before the sliding guide reaches an end position defined by the inside of the outer basic screed cheek. Then, however, the basic width is already doubled or the extending screeds are extended even further.

The base screed G could also be in one piece. The basic screed G, with its smoothing plates 1 indicated by dashed lines, defines a basic screed or transport width b G which, according to official regulations, is, for example, a maximum of approximately 2.55 m. Each screed A with its screed plate 2 indicated by dashed lines is approximately half as long as the screed G. In the exemplary embodiment shown, the screed width b A of the screed is approximately equal to half the screed width b G / 2.

A first guide device F1 for the extending screed A is fixed in the basic screed cheeks 3, 4, in the embodiment shown a telescopic tube arrangement 5, 6, 7 consisting of three sections, the basic section 5 being fastened in the basic screed cheeks 3, 4 while the Let sections 6 and 7 extend and section 7 is connected to an outer extending screed cheek 8. A part 9 of the inner basic screed cheek 3 of each basic screed half H L , H R is shifted with respect to the associated basic screed cheek 3 over the longitudinal center m of the basic screed G into the opposite basic screed half, ie extends beyond the longitudinal center m. In Fig. 1 only the part 9 belonging to the inner screed cheek 3 of the screed half H L is provided with a reference number. The two parts 9 of the base screed halves H L , H R are namely offset from one another in the vertical direction here, that is to say the part 9 provided with the reference symbol in FIG. 1 lies behind the corresponding part of the other and has no reference symbol in the direction of view of the drawing plane Basic screed half H R.

Furthermore, a third guide device F 3 is provided for the screed A, which consists of a guide bar 11 attached to the rear of a box-shaped support structure 12 for the screed A and a torque arm 13 which holds the guide bar 11 and is attached to the outer base screed cheek 4. The guide strips 11 on the two support structures 12 are offset from one another in the vertical direction, so that they reach past one another in the fully retracted positions (right half of FIG. 1) of the extending planks. They are long enough to accommodate the increased starting strokes.

The sliding sleeve 15 engages around the guide rod 10 and is guided and supported thereon. The sliding guides S of the two support structures 12 are offset from one another in the vertical direction (FIG. 1 looking towards the plane of the drawing), corresponding to the displacement between the second guide devices F 2 . Each sliding guide S is attached to the supporting structure 12 in such a way that in the fully retracted position (right half in FIG. 1) it is displaced over the longitudinal center m of the base screed G into the opposite base screed half. In this position, in which the two sliding guides S have moved past each other into the opposite base plank halves, the sliding sleeves 15 can come to a stop on the parts 9. Adjacent to each sliding guide S, an entry recess 16 is provided in the supporting structure 12, into which the sliding guide S of the other supporting structure can enter.

It is conceivable to offset the guide devices and / or the drives in the horizontal direction or in oblique directions in space in order to make optimal use of the interior space available in the screed. Furthermore, in the previous embodiments, the sliding guide S is equipped with a guide sleeve 15 which has cylindrical guide contact. Instead of such a guide sleeve 15, other guide elements could also be used, since it is essentially only a question of supporting the support structure 12 of the extending screed in the horizontal and / or vertical direction, in particular if two further guide devices anyway are provided. It would also be possible to engage an extension or a sliding pad of the plate 14 in a U-profile or to have a clamp-like profile overlap a guide rod on the outside at least on two sides. Since a very large extension stroke is available for the sliding guides S, stops for limiting the stroke could be provided, if necessary with elastic supports that gently define the two end positions of each extension screed.

Extension screed, particularly an extension screed for laying down material or for roughening a road surface, for a road finisher, consisting of a base screed (G) having outer base screed cheeks (4) and consisting of two extension parts (A) which are moveable in lateral direction by means of drives (20) and are guided along said base screed and respectively have a width extension essentially corresponding to the half working width (bG/2) of said base screed, of several guiding means (F1, F2, F3) for each extension part (A), fixed to the base screed, and further comprising at least one sliding guiding means (S) connected to the respective extension part (A), which sliding guiding means (S) is moveable outwardly close to the inner side of the outer base screed cheek (4) and supports the extension part (E) at its inner side at one of said guiding means, characterised in that in the fully retracted position of the extension part (A) the sliding guiding means (S) is engaging beyond the longitudinal centre (m) of the base screed (G) into the opposite base screed half (HR, HL).
